Reduced library hours in West Norfolk from this autumn

NORFOLK County Council has announced changes to the opening hours of its libraries in West Norfolk from this autumn following public consultation.

Different opening time options were put forward for each of the council’s 47 libraries across Norfolk, to reduce opening hours by an average of ten per cent, when the consultation was launched in May.

Feedback was collected from more than 8,000 people and the options chosen by the majority have determined each library’s revised opening times, which will take effect from October 3.

The council was determined that none of its libraries would close as part of its cost-saving measures, which were needed to meet an estimated funding gap of £155m over the next three years after a cut in Government grants and rising costs.

Changes at the seven libraries in West Norfolk will be as follows:

Dersingham library – Monday 1.30pm-7.30pm (currently 10am-1pm, 2.30pm-7.30pm);

Downham library – Wednesday 9.30am-5.30pm (9.30am-7pm), Thursday 9.30am-5.30pm (9.30am-7pm), Friday 9.30am-5.30pm (9.30am-7pm);

Fakenham library – Monday 10am-6pm (10am-7pm), Tuesday 10am-6pm (10am-7pm), Wednesday 10am-12.30pm (10am-2pm), Thursday 10am-6pm (10am-7pm);

Gaywood library – Monday 10am-5pm (9.30am-5pm), Tuesday 10am-5pm (9.30am-8pm), Thursday 10am-8pm (9.30am-8pm), Friday 10am-5pm (9.30am-5pm);

Hunstanton library – Wednesday 10am-7pm (10am-5pm), Friday 10am-5pm (10am-7pm), Saturday 10am-1pm (10am-5pm);

Lynn library – Monday 9am-5pm (9am-8pm), Wednesday 9am-5pm (9am-8pm);

Swaffham library – Tuesday 10am-5pm (10am-8pm), Thursday 10am-5pm (10am-6pm).
